ALEXANDRIA, Va., May 19 -- United States Patent no. 12,631,326, issued on May 19, was assigned to Air Products and Chemicals Inc. (Allentown, Pa.).
"Burner and method of operation" was invented by Mark Daniel D'Agostini (Allentown, Pa.), Anandkumar Makwana (Breinigsville, Pa.) and Joshua E. Middaugh (Gilbertsville, Pa.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"The invention relates to particular burners, particularly to non-premixed or partially-premixed dual-fuel burners with flexibility to change the heat input from the two fuels.
